How pay grows with experience
Machine Feeders and Offbearers — typical pay by experience
Annual wages statewide: starting out, typical (median), and experienced.
| Category | Value |
|---|---|
| Starting out (entry) | $35,025 |
| Median (typical) | $51,717 |
| Experienced | $55,086 |
Source: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(NYSDOL / U.S. BLS via data.ny.gov)
Where it pays most across New York
Median pay for this occupation by region. Select a region for its full profile.
Machine Feeders and Offbearers — median pay by region
Regional median annual wage, highest first.
| Category | Value |
|---|---|
| New York City | $63,492 |
| Mohawk Valley | $51,717 |
| Capital Region | $50,289 |
| Long Island | $49,172 |
| Central New York | $42,615 |
| Western New York | $42,411 |
| Finger Lakes | $37,452 |
| Southern Tier | $36,912 |
Source: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(NYSDOL / U.S. BLS via data.ny.gov)
